### Projects
#### **Epergeist (Java Spring + Neo4j + MongoDB + MySQL + Firebase)**
A full backend system developed as a capstone project for the *Persistence Strategies* course at UNQ.
The project explores integrating multiple persistence mechanisms in a fictional domain where **Spirits**, **Mediums**, and **Locations** interact.
**Key features:**
* **MySQL:** Stores structured entities
* **Neo4j:** Used for graph traversal and relationships between spirits and mediums via Cypher
* **MongoDB:** Used for geospatial queries on location data
* **Firebase:** Realtime data persistence and reactive updates using WebFlux
* **Spring Boot:** Modular layered architecture with domain-driven design
**Course Concepts Applied:**
* ORM (Hibernate, JPA)
* Dependency Injection and Transaction Management
* CAP Theorem and ACID properties
* Clean Architecture and Repository pattern
* Reactive programming with **Mono** and **Flux**
* Unit, integration, and E2E testing (JUnit, MockMVC, Postman)
**Technologies:** Java 21, Spring Boot, Spring WebFlux, Neo4j, MongoDB, MySQL, Firebase

#### **Web Scraper + API REST (Selenium + Flask)**
Automates data extraction from websites using **Selenium**, then serves the collected data via a custom **REST API** built with Flask.
**Key features:**
* Headless browser automation
* Structured data exposure via REST endpoints
* Export to Excel or JSON
**Technologies:** Python, Selenium, Flask, Pandas

#### **OCR Receipt Tracker (Telegram Bot + Flask + Google Sheets)**
A Telegram bot integrated with a **Flask API** that processes receipt images via **OCR**, categorizes expenses, and uploads them to Google Sheets.
**Key features:**
* Telegram bot interface for uploading photos
* Text extraction with OCR
* Categorization and dynamic storage in spreadsheet tabs
**Technologies:** Python, Flask, Pandas, Google Sheets API, Telegram Bot API, OCR
